Position Summary

We are seeking an experienced and detail-oriented Team Leader – Credit Research & Company Profiling
to lead a team of analysts responsible for conducting comprehensive business research, credit
assessments, and risk analysis for global clients. The ideal candidate will possess strong leadership
capabilities, excellent analytical skills, and extensive experience in financial and company due diligence.
The Team Leader will oversee daily operations, ensure high-quality report delivery, mentor team
members, and maintain compliance with internal quality standards and client requirements.

Credit Research & Company Profiling
 Oversee detailed company profiling and credit research using public and subscription-based
databases.
 Review financial statements, business operations, ownership structures, management profiles,
and industry performance.
 Analyze creditworthiness, financial stability, and potential business risks.
 Evaluate risk indicators including legal, operational, financial, and compliance-related concerns.
 Ensure accurate interpretation of financial ratios, trends, and business performance metrics.
Verification & Due Diligence
 Guide the team in conducting company verification through:
o MCA (Ministry of Corporate Affairs)
o GST Portals
o IEC (Import Export Code) Databases
o International Company Registries
o Regulatory and Compliance Sources
 Validate ownership structures, registration details, and operational legitimacy.
 Ensure adherence to established due diligence procedures and verification protocols.
